    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

    A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Victims need legal representation from national firms that specialize in asbestos cases.

    A good mesothelioma law firm provides free assessment of cases to determine if you are eligible for compensation. In addition, the top mesothelioma attorneys work on a contingency basis. This arrangement allows for the highest compensation for clients.

    1. Experience

    If you or someone you love has mesothelioma, asbestosis or other asbestos-related disease, it is important to hire a lawyer with experience to help you obtain compensation. asbestos law sufferers are able to sue companies that exposed them to asbestos. This will compensate them for the financial loss they suffer.

    Asbestos victims are given a limited amount of time to file claims or they may be barred from pursuing legal action. A New York asbestos lawyer can help you to file your claim within the legal deadlines and ensure that the relevant laws are followed.

    Mesothelioma attorneys are familiar with the complicated rules and regulations that surround asbestos litigation. They also have the skills required to gather evidence and create an argument that is convincing before juries and judges. A top-rated attorney will have a track record in helping clients receive fair and full compensation for their losses.

    Many of the nation's top mesothelioma law firms have offices in New York, including Weitz & Luxenberg, Cooney & Conway, and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team of attorneys and paralegals who can assist you make an asbestos lawsuit in the state where it is most likely to succeed.

    Asbestos litigation is a worldwide practice, and a majority of the large mesothelioma law firms have a national presence. It is nevertheless important to choose an asbestos lawyer with a local office and can meet with you in person, if possible. Local offices allow you to be more comfortable in discussing your case and can help you through the process by eliminating some of the anxiety that comes with traveling.

    Ask the candidates about their asbestos litigation experience during the interview. Also, inquire about the firm's approach to each case and how they plan to fight for you. Find out who will be managing your case. Case managers that are not lawyers are typically employed by large firms. Also, find out how quickly they respond to emails and phone calls.

    A mesothelioma verdict or settlement may cover medical expenses as well as lost wages, home care expenses funeral and burial costs, as well as other expenses. Many victims receive compensation in the millions.

    2. Reputation

    If you're looking to get the best possible outcome for your mesothelioma case look into hiring a legal firm that has a nationwide presence and years of experience. These asbestos firms are familiar with the various state laws and asbestos litigation. This simplified process will help you save time and stress in the process of seeking compensation. It also allows you to focus on your family and medical care instead of spending a lot of energy trying to navigate the legal system.

    Mesothelioma lawyers with a solid reputation have a proven track record of obtaining compensation for victims and their families. They have extensive resources, such as access to industry statistics and historical data. They have the expertise and expertise to determine the asbestos companies that are responsible and submit a lawsuit or trust fund claim. These lawyers are driven by justice and wish to hold asbestos producers accountable for their blunders. For instance, the famous asbestos lawyer Joseph D. Satterley has personal connections to the disease due to his grandfather's diagnosis of mesothelioma. He has won numerous multimillion dollar verdicts in mesothelioma cases including the first ever jury verdict against Colgate-Palmolive over its popular Cashmere Bouquet talcum powder.

    A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ced will be able to explain the different options for financial compensation, such as filing a lawsuit against mesothelioma or trust fund claims, as well as VA benefits. He or she can explain the different options for financial compensation such as filing mesothelioma lawsuits as well as tr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also be able to explain how to file claims before the statute of limitations expires.

    A good mesothelioma law firm will provide a free assessment of your case to determine if you're qualified to start a lawsuit or file a trust fund claim. Top law firms will not charge you upfront costs to review your case, as they work on a contingency basis. This means that they only get paid if they get compensation for you. Apart from being a great way to prioritize your requirements, this system can also be a cost-effective means to ensure you receive the maximum amount of compensation.

    3. Location

    It is important to hire mesothelioma lawyers who are located in a place that is convenient for you. This is important so you can meet with your lawyer and discuss your case without having to travel too far from your home or work. You should also think about the time it will take for your lawyer to complete the legal process. This will impact the length of time you have to submit a claim and be eligible for compensation.

    Mesothelioma attorneys must be licensed in your state and have years of experience in dealing with asbestos claims. They can explain your rights and options to you and can assist you if you decide to start a trust or lawsuit. Top mesothelioma organizations have national offices, which allows them to help people throughout the United States.

    Attorneys should have a thorough knowledge of asbestos-related businesses products, occupations, and other industries with high exposure risk. They can also review medical records to identify asbestos exposure sources. They can assist you in identifying the most responsible parties, and then build a convincing argument against them in order to obtain the best outcome for your case.

    Lawyers who focus on mesothelioma law will be knowledgeable about state and federal legislation. They will also be familiar with asbestos litigation and have a experience in getting clients significant compensation. They will have many years of experience representing asbestos victims and their families in state court.

    If you or someone close to you is suffering from an asbestos-related illness, contact a local mesothelioma law firm for a free consultation. A qualified lawyer will review your case and determine if you are eligible to make a personal injury claim, wrongful death lawsuit and trust fund claim or VA claim for benefits.

    A mesothelioma lawyer can help you receive financial compensation for medical expenses, funeral costs and other costs. Lawyers who specialize in asbestos lawsuits can assist in obtaining the most amount of compensation for your case.     4. Flexibility

    Workers diagnosed with asbestos-related diseases or mesothelioma may seek compensation for the companies who exposed them to the carcinogen. Compensation can be used to cover past and future medical expenses loss of income along with pain and suffering as well as funeral costs.

    A mesothelioma attorney can help you identify all the parties accountable for your losses and assist you through the litigation or settlement process. asbestos compensation-related illness claims are often complex and can take years to resolve. A good attorney will be able to fight for your family and you until justice is achieved.

    The best mesothelioma attorneys will have the experience and resources required to maximize the value of your claim. You can trust that a lawyer who has fought for asbestos victims is the ideal option to handle your case.

    Asbestos lawyers are known to win millions of dollars in settlements for their clients. They have also been successful in obtaining significant verdicts in court. Some m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os-related cases. others have a wide range of practice areas and focus on representing people with different types of diseases.

    Once you have developed a list of potential candidates, you can schedule an interview for them. Bring your medical records, work history and any other relevant documents to the interview. The lawyers should discuss how they anticipate your case will progress and the timeframe to reach the resolution. Also, you should inquire about fees and charges. Mesothelioma lawyers usually charge a contingency fee which means that they will get a portion of any money you recover.
